Gizmo5 VoIP On Nokia N95
Alrighty, here are the manual settings for getting Gizmo5 VoIP to work on a Nokia N95.
Note that I eventually used my Gizmo5 sip number (you can find it on your Gizmo5 account page) as my username in the required fields, instead of my actual username (which did not work).
In Tools -> Settings -> Connection -> SIP settings create the following profile:
Profile Name: sipphone
Service Profile: IETF
Default Access point: [your WLAN AP name]
Public user name: sip:1747xxxxxxx@proxy01.sipphone.com
Use Compression: No
Registration: “When needed”
Use Security: No
Proxy Server: sip:proxy01.sipphone.com
Realm: proxy01.sipphone.com
User Name: 1747xxxxxxx
Password: [You SIPPhone password]
Allow loose routing: Yes
Transport Type: Auto Port: 5060
Registrar Server: sip:proxy01.sipphone.com
Realm: proxy01.sipphone.com
User Name: 1747xxxxxxx
Password: [Your SIPPhone password]
Transport Type: Auto
Port: 5060
Registration: “Always on” and “When needed” is the switch to turn on and off SIP registration.
In Tools -> Settings -> Connection -> Internet Tel. Settings create a new profile for “sipphone”(1747xxxxxxx), name it “sipphone”.
Restart the phone!
At this point you might want to change registration to “Always on” in “SIP settings”.
The phone should now start to get a WLAN association, with a WLAN icon on the top right of your screen indicating success. Then it will take a little while to register to sipphone.com, after which a small internet call icon will appear next to the WLAN icon.
